Meet Betty

Betty is a gorgeous smoochy cat that is playful and energetic. She loves head butts and will roll over exposing her belly for rubs.

Betty was rescued off the street by a kind street feeder. The feeder noticed that Betty was friendly, clever and interested in human company.

Betty is independent, confident and gets on well with friendly cats or dogs, but can become defensive (rather than submissive) if faced with aggression

Betty adapts very quickly to new environments and will quickly make friends with humans if she feels safe.

One of her profile pics, show Betty relaxing on the examination table during her very first vet visit. The vet took the photos herself, she was so impressed with Betty’s behaviour and manner.

Betty will need an indoor only home and will benefit from access to a secure outdoor enclosure or an enclosed balcony.

Betty loves pats and being brushed, she comes, desexed, wormed, vaccinated and indoor litter trained and is ready for her new home now.
